HOW YOUR PHONE IS CHANGING YOU... 

The blue light on your phone prevents you from:
- going into a deep sleep
- falling asleep
​- creating melatonine to help you sleep

Looking at your phone causes MYOPIA (near sightedness):
-
​ half of the population needs glasses

We are becoming humpback whale:
​- people curve their backs to look at their phones

why you should do a social media detox

  1. There are 4.7 hours spent on social media a day (on average). We could be MORE PRODUCTIVE with our time. 
  2. Less social media can allows you to be less stressed
  3. Have more space in your brain for other things... 
  4. Feel like you have MORE TIME 
  5. Without social media you are MORE HELPFUL and MORE KIND
  6. AT THE END OF THE DETOX, YOU APPRECIATE YOUR PHONE MORE AND USE IT BETTER 

DAY 7 CHECK-IN 

Why did you decide to commit to the detox? (2 REASONS)
I decided to take on the detox because I wanted to challenge myself. I also think that this is a good opportunity for growth. I want to see if I can be strong and not go on. I also want to see if I feel better without Snapchat, Facebook and Instagram.

​How has it been so far, not using social media? (What are your thoughts, comments, feelings, anxieties?) 
It has been very hard not using Twitter. I have an easier ability to not go on Instagram and Snapchat but I have been living FOMO with Twitter. I constantly want to check to see what is going on without me. I often stop myself from looking for the app on my phone.
